Q: How often should I inspect my conservatory for damage?
A: It's an excellent idea to check your conservatory at least when a year. This can help you recognize and resolve issues before they become more severe and expensive to fix.
Q: Can I repair a leaking roof myself?
A: Minor leaks can often be repaired with a premium sealant. However, for more extreme leaks, it's best to seek advice from a professional to make sure the repair is done correctly and securely.
Q: What are the signs of structural damage in a conservatory?
A: Signs of structural damage include fractures in the frame, warping, and weakening. If you observe any of these issues, it is necessary to resolve them promptly to avoid further damage.
Q: How can I improve the insulation in my conservatory?
A: Adding weather stripping, sealing spaces with broadening foam, and insulating the roof can all assist enhance insulation and lower energy costs.
